Your first see to a private psychiatrist can set the tone for your continuous treatment. Here's what normally occurs:
StageInformationInitial DiscussionThe psychiatrist will collect info about your medical history, present symptoms, and treatment goals.Mental Status ExaminationThey may carry out a mental status test to assess your cognitive function and psychological state.DiagnosisBased upon the collected information, the psychiatrist might provide a diagnosis.Treatment PlanThey will talk about possible treatment alternatives, which might include treatment and/or medication.Follow-up SchedulingYou'll likely schedule a follow-up appointment to keep track of progress.Understanding Treatment Options

How do I understand if I need to see a psychiatrist?
If you are experiencing relentless mood swings, depression, anxiety, or other emotional disruptions that interfere with life, looking for the assistance of a psychiatrist near me private might be advantageous.
2. What makes up a mental health emergency situation?
Typical signs consist of thoughts of self-harm or suicide, inability to handle day-to-day stress factors, or experiencing serious psychotic signs such as hallucinations. In such cases, seek instant aid or contact emergency services.
3. The length of time does treatment with a psychiatrist typically last?
The duration differs commonly. Some may need only a couple of sessions, while others may take part in long-term treatment. It heavily depends on individual situations and treatment goals.
4. Can a private psychiatrist recommend medication?
Yes, private psychiatrists are certified medical doctors (MDs or DOs) who can prescribe medication as part of a treatment strategy.
5. Will my visits be confidential?
Yes, psychiatrists are bound by confidentiality laws, guaranteeing that your individual details remains psychiatry private, disallowing remarkable scenarios such as threats to hurt oneself or others.
6. How much does a private psychiatrist expense?
Costs can vary considerably depending on area, psychiatrist's experience, and whether they accept insurance. On average, a session can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300.
